Ramboll is looking for a talented professional to join their team in the United Kingdom, focusing on Environmental Impact Assessment (EIA). The role will involve managing environmental assessments, writing reports, and coordinating with clients to ensure sustainable project delivery.

Applicants should have a relevant degree in environmental sciences or engineering, excellent communication skills, and a desire for professional development.

Ramboll offers strong support for personal growth, 27 days of annual leave, matched pension contributions, and private medical coverage.

How to prepare for a job interview at Ramboll

✨Brush Up on Environmental Regulations

Make sure you’re well-versed in the latest environmental regulations and standards. In an environmental engineering tech role at Ramboll, you might be asked specific questions about compliance measures, so understanding these will definitely give you an edge.

✨Showcase Your Technical Skills

Prepare to demonstrate your proficiency with relevant tools and software, such as AutoCAD or GIS. You might be given a practical problem to solve during the interview, so it’s a great idea to brush up on these skills and perhaps even bring a portfolio of your projects to showcase your technical prowess.

✨Highlight Your Passion for Sustainability

In a full-time role, employers are looking for commitment and enthusiasm. Share your experiences, studies, or projects that reflect your passion for environmental sustainability. This will show Ramboll that you're not just qualified but genuinely invested in the field.

✨Prepare for Behavioural Questions

Be ready for behavioural questions that assess how you handle teamwork, conflict, and project management. Think of examples from your studies or practical experiences where you tackled challenges effectively, showcasing both your technical and interpersonal skills.
